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
854 0735796 497357
217 71
217 71
037791330 215430257 2690276 2395820
All about undefined
Interested in learning more?
217 71
037791330 215430257 2690276 2395820
See more
6296 92421139021 3712610337
712636 6011721 86 467056
See more
4951 579 817338
3877126767 65916 553
See more